Harold Runyon Bussell
78, husband of Marita Pauline Evans Bussell, passed away November 5, 2011 at his home.

He was born October 4, 1933 in Fleming County to the late Goebel Allen & Sarah Elizabeth "Lizzie" Sapp Bussell, was a U.S. Army veteran, a technician at the Bluegrass Army Depot and attended the Barterville United Methodist Church.


Other survivors include 2 daughters, Deborah (Roger) Robinson, of Brodhead, and Charlene Anderson, of Carlisle; 2 brothers J. C. Bussell, of Utah, and Harvey Bussell, of Maysville; 1 sister, Shirley (Phil) Mitchell, of Carlisle; 4 grandchildren, Heather Robinson (Drew) Riley, Brandon Robinson, Adam (Heather) Anderson and Casey Anderson; 2 great-grandchildren, Brinn Riley and Collin Anderson; a great-granddog, Ace, and 3 special friends, Darren, Emily & Justin Gates. He will be sadly missed by his family and friends.


He was also preceded in death by 3 brothers, Brooks, Fields & Floyd Bussell, and 4 sisters, Gladys Baer, Ora Grace "Tommy" Elmore, Georgia Lloyd & Corina "Renie" Shields.
